Most powerful ways to connect OCR Space and Slack bot

OCR Space + Google Drive + Slack bot: This automation flow scans receipts using OCR Space, extracts the data, saves the extracted data as a text file in Google Drive, and then notifies the accounting channel in Slack about the new file.

Slack bot + OCR Space + Airtable: When users upload invoice files to a specified Slack channel, the OCR Space integration extracts the relevant data from the invoice. That data then creates a new record in an Airtable database for easy tracking and management.

Are there any limitations to the OCR Space and Slack bot integration on Latenode?

While the integration is powerful, there are certain limitations to be aware of:

  • OCR Space has limits on the number of requests per day/month.
  • Slack bot message formatting may require additional adjustments.
  • Complex document layouts might impact OCR accuracy.
